Reset by Watchdog Timer: The watchdog timer counter (TCW) starts counting up when the
WDON bit is set to 1 in the watchdog timer control/status register (TCSRW). If TCW overflows,
the WRST bit is set to 1 in TCSRW and the chip enters the reset state. While the WRST bit is set
to 1 in TCSRW, when TCW overflows the reset state is cleared and reset exception handling
begins. The same reset exception handling is carried out as for input at the RES pin. For details on
the watchdog timer, see section 9.6, Watchdog Timer.

After a reset, if an interrupt were to be accepted before the stack pointer (SP: R7) was initialized,
PC and CCR would not be pushed onto the stack correctly, resulting in program runaway. To
prevent this, immediately after reset exception handling all interrupts are masked. For this reason,
the initial program instruction is always executed immediately after a reset. This instruction should
initialize the stack pointer (e.g. MOV.W #xx: 16, SP).
